Understanding the Pet Sitting Contract: A Guide for Pet Owners and Sitters

Definition & Meaning

A pet sitting contract is a formal agreement between a pet sitter and a client, which can be an individual or a business. In this contract, the pet sitter agrees to provide specific services related to the care of pets. Importantly, the pet sitter operates as an independent contractor rather than an employee of the client. This distinction is crucial, as it affects the legal responsibilities and liabilities of both parties.

Comparison with related terms

Term Definition Key Differences
Pet Sitting Contract An agreement for pet care services. Independent contractor relationship.
Employment Contract An agreement between an employer and employee. Employee-employer relationship with different legal obligations.
Service Agreement A broader agreement for various services. Can include multiple service types, not limited to pet care.
